package vncclient.adapter;
import java.awt.event.KeyEvent;
import streamer.BaseElement;
import streamer.ByteBuffer;
import streamer.Link;
import vncclient.vnc.RfbConstants;
import common.KeyOrder;
public class AwtVncKeyboardAdapter extends BaseElement {
protected boolean sh = false;
protected boolean caps = false;
protected boolean num = false;
public AwtVncKeyboardAdapter(String id) {
super(id);
}
@Override
public void handleData(ByteBuffer buf, Link link) {
if (verbose)
System.out.println("[" + this + "] INFO: Data received: " + buf + ".");
KeyOrder order = (KeyOrder)buf.getOrder();
buf.unref();
ByteBuffer outBuf = new ByteBuffer(8);
outBuf.writeByte(RfbConstants.CLIENT_KEYBOARD_EVENT);
outBuf.writeByte((order.pressed) ? RfbConstants.KEY_DOWN : RfbConstants.KEY_UP);
outBuf.writeShort(0); // padding
outBuf.writeInt(map_en_us(order));
pushDataToAllOuts(outBuf);
}
